Effects of Aggregatibacter actinomycetemcomitans leukotoxin on neutrophil
migration and extracellular trap formation

BACKGROUND: Aggressive periodontitis is associated with the presence of
Aggregatibacter actinomycetemcomitans, a leukotoxin (Ltx)-producing periodontal
pathogen. Ltx has the ability to lyse white blood cells including neutrophils.
OBJECTIVES: This study was aimed at investigating the interactions between
neutrophils and Ltx with regard to the chemotactic properties of Ltx and the
release of neutrophil extracellular traps (NETs). METHODS: Neutrophils from
healthy blood donors were isolated and incubated for 30 min and 3 h with
increasing concentrations of Ltx (1, 10, and 100 ng/mL) as well as with A.
actinomycetemcomitans strains (NCTC 9710 and HK 1651) producing different levels
of Ltx. Formation of NETs and cell lysis were assessed by microscopy,
fluorescence-based assays, and measurement of released lactate dehydrogenase.
Neutrophil migration in response to different Ltx gradients was monitored by
real-time video microscopy, and image analysis was performed using ImageJ
software. RESULTS: Although Ltx (10 and 100 ng/mL) and the leukotoxic A.
actinomycetemcomitans strain HK 1651 lysed some neutrophils, other cells were
still capable of performing NETosis in a concentration-dependent manner. Low
doses of Ltx and the weakly leukotoxic strain NCTC 9710 did not lead to
neutrophil lysis, but did induce some NETosis. Furthermore, all three
concentrations of Ltx enhanced random neutrophil movement; however, low
directional accuracy was observed compared with the positive control (fMLP).
CONCLUSIONS: The results indicate that Ltx acts both as a neutrophil activator
and also causes cell death. In addition, Ltx directly induces NETosis in
neutrophils prior to cell lysis. In future studies, the underlying pathways
involved in Ltx-meditated neutrophil activation and NETosis need to be
investigated further.
